How can Missouri curb St. Louis crime? Tune in to hear Jay Nixon’s idea

Former Missouri Gov. Jay Nixon joins ‘The 314 Podcast’ to discuss juvenile crime, the Democratic Party’s future, challenges for Gov. Mike Kehoe, and St. Louis’ stalled Rams settlement spending plans.

In this episode of The 314 Podcast, Sarah Fenske talks with former Gov. Jay Nixon. Missouri’s governor from 2009 to 2017 shares his thoughts on what the state could do to tackle crime in St. Louis and Kansas City, opens up on the future of the Democratic Party in a state where it’s largely no longer competitive, and discusses the challenges ahead for new Gov. Mike Kehoe. He also shares his thoughts on St. Louis’ failure to advance a plan to spend the money it received in a settlement with the NFL.

“It’s carved in the marble of the Capitol: When there is no vision, the people perish. If I was gonna give one piece If I was gonna give one piece of advice to the Democrats, have some vision. Say where you want to go, not what you want to protest, not what you’re against… What do we want to do?” –Jay Nixon

Sarah Fenske is St. Louis Magazine‘s executive editor. She manages news and business coverage and edits The Daily newsletter. She’s been a reporter, columnist, newspaper editor, and radio host, and she is currently host of the monthly Legal Roundtable on St. Louis Public Radio and a panelist on Nine PBS’ Donnybrook.
